Supporting more equitable healthcare in Scarborough

As a proud Canadian company, we are committed to investing in the communities where we live and work to create greater access for Canadians. In support of the Love Scarborough campaign, a combined $5 million donation has been made to Scarborough Health Network (SHN) from Rogers, the Rogers Foundation and Lisa Rogers to help change the future of healthcare in Scarborough. 

One of Canada’s most diverse communities, Scarborough is home to 59% new Canadians and 74% visible minorities. It has the lowest average family income in the Greater Toronto Area and has some of the highest rates of chronic kidney disease, with a rising need for life-sustaining dialysis. Through the donation, we are helping to provide more equitable healthcare for generations to come. 

The donation will support three initiatives: 

  • The Bridletowne Neighbourhood Centre, an innovative hub for chronic kidney disease prevention, education and dialysis 
  • An expanded Hemodialysis Unit at Centenary Hospital to keep up with increasing demand
